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Erstellt ein CFileException-Objekt, das den Ursachencode und den Betriebssystemcode im Objekt gespeichert wird.
CFileException(
int cause = CFileException::none,
LONG lOsError = -1,
LPCTSTR lpszArchiveName = NULL
);
Parameter
cause
Eine Aufzählungstypvariable, die den Grund für die Ausnahme angibt.Siehe CFileException::m_cause für eine Liste der möglichen Werte.lOsError
Ein betriebssystemspezifischer Grund für die Ausnahme, sofern verfügbar.Der lOsError-Parameter stellt mehr Informationen, als cause ausführt.lpszArchiveName
Zeigt auf eine Zeichenfolge, die den Namen des CFile-Objekts verursacht die Ausnahme enthält.
Hinweise
Verwenden Sie diesen Konstruktor nicht direkt, sondern rufen Sie lieber die globale Funktion AfxThrowFileException auf.
Hinweis |
|---|
Variable lOsError gilt nur für CFile und CStdioFile-Objekte.Die CMemFile-Klasse behandelt nicht diesen Fehlercode. |
Anforderungen
Header: afx.h
Hinweis